Colorado Trail Segment 2

Section 2 of the Colorado Trail was very different from a lot of the other sections we’ve ridden  We did this as an out and back from camp one day which made it 25 miles and 3000′ climbing.The trail winds through old burn and drops down down down to the Platte River right by where we started the North Fork Lollipop ride.

The riding isn’t overly technical other than the distance, climbing and switchbacks down to the river. Again, the views are the Belle of the ball… When you can see them through all the sweat!

Buffalo Creek Trails

Our last Buffalo Creek ride was bittersweet. The riding in the area is beautiful and fun, but after a couple weeks here, it’s time to move on. We rode a 32 mile loop with somewhere between 3500′-4500′ of climbing.

The loop included some trails we hadn’t touched before, and we ventured up to Rasberry Gulch overlook too. Strawberry Jack was a lot of fun, a rip roaring descent through burn. The wide open mountain views felt very grandiose. I knew we’d have to do a fair amount of climbing to get back up and over but I didn’t care, so worth it. It was a long day and a great way to say goodbye.
